How to create a GIF from a video
To create a GIF from a video file We can use a program called Freemore Video to GIF Converter, that
will help us transform a video that we have stored on your PC as a funny GIF, easily.
If you would like GIF animated look at different pages of entertainment, you may have felt ever
wanted to create your own GIF , is not it? Well, now I'll show you a quick and easy way to
create GIF file from a video you have on your computer.
To do this, and as you might have supposed some, we need to have an application installed on the
PC. His name is Freemore Video to GIF Converter , and is available for both 32-bit and 64-bit
Windows XP on, so I guess none of the users of this operating system have trouble downloading.
And before you begin to tell you how to convert videos in GIF , I tell them Freemore Video to GIF
Converteraccepts formats video more popular among users, such as AVI, MP4, MPEG, FLV, MOV
to 3GP.
Now let's see what we found on the main interface of Freemore Video to GIF Converter (pictured
above). Here we have 5 buttons on the top, of which the first, Input, you choose
which video we convert to GIF . The others are to start (Start), stop (Stop), pause (Pause) or
summarize (Resume) the conversion process. Furthermore, we see that gives us the option to go to
have a preview GIF we are creating.
When we have the video selected, we can choose to convert all video to a GIF , or just a specific
time of it. Where do we do that? On the right side of the window, we establish the exact seconds for
the start and end of the GIF(Set Start and Set End, respectively).
Also Freemore Video to GIF Converter gives us the opportunity to choose the frame size and
resolution that we want the GIF : 160 x 120, 320 x 240, 640 x 480, 1280 x 720, 1920 x 1080,
etc. And when you have given everything, click on Start to begin the process of conversion to GIF.
